Up at 10.00 we get Sep economic sentiment and final consumer confidence data

While the sentiment data is important in itself the final consumer confidence numbers give us the consumer inflation expectation numbers. This is a biggie for the ECB. If they drop markedly then that's going to be another feather in the cap for those expecting more QE from the ECB

Last month inflation expectations rose to 3.2% from 3.1% in Aug. Selling prices fell though to -3.3% from -2.4%
